At 03:40 the Verdanta greenhouse controller began reporting humidity values drifting upward by roughly 0.3% per hour across bay four. The drift tracked a firmware update pushed the previous evening, which changed the sensor polling interval and inadvertently disabled the recalibration sweep. By 05:15 the misting schedule had overcorrected twice before the watchdog halted automation. Future maintainers should note that recalibration must be re-enabled explicitly after any polling change. The firmware build in question is identified below.

session token of kahag-bawip = htk6_729d08

MEMO — Branch Managers

Hi all — quick rundown of the quarterly cash-flow forecast for Tarnley & Vance. Inflows are tracking roughly four percent ahead of plan thanks to stronger collections in the Westmere and Calloway branches. Outflows are flat, though freight costs may bite in month two, so keep an eye on local spend. Net position should stay comfortably positive, which gives us some room to maneuver. The context for that flexibility is outlined in the note below.

management briefing: Headcount on the Belix team goes from 60 to 93 by the end of November. Gross margin on Belix came in at 23 percent against a plan of 47 percent.

**Handover — top-floor quiet room, Stonewick Hub**

For whoever's on the desk next: quiet room on 9 is back in service. Lock was rekeyed Tuesday after the jam. Booking panel outside the door works again; tell people to use it, no verbal bookings. Cleaner needs access Wednesdays before 7, already arranged. Blind on the east window sticks — ticket open, don't force it. Spare fob is gone, don't promise one. If anyone needs in outside booked slots, give them the code below.

turnstile pass: bdg-QU-7

## Break-Glass Access: TideLine Widget

If the TideLine tide-table widget stops rendering harbor data and the Marisol admin console is unreachable, support staff may invoke break-glass access. Use this only after two failed escalations to the Coastwatch on-call rotation, and log the incident in the Helmsgate tracker within one hour. Break-glass sessions expire after thirty minutes and are audited weekly by the platform team. To unlock the emergency console, enter the recovery passphrase exactly as shown below.

unlock words, hahaf-fajeg: quenmir-belius